Sister City Committee to Present Concert

Share

Hoping to strengthen its bond with Spitak, Armenia, the Thousand Oaks Sister City Committee is presenting the third annual Armenian American Cultural Concert tonight at the Civic Arts Plaza’s Forum Theatre.

The concert will feature performances by concert pianist Khachik Kyurkchyan and soprano Rima Karapetyan and the premiere by the 13-piece Sister City String Ensemble of Psalm 40, a composition by Albert Darakjian. Actor Paul Severance will be master of ceremonies.

Tickets are $25 for adults and $15 for those 18 and under. Proceeds from the previous two concerts have been used to repair 30 earthquake-damaged homes in Spitak and to bring a young Armenian musician to Thousand Oaks, said organizer Annabelle Lee Darakjian, the composer’s wife.

This year, the Sister City Committee paid for Cal Lutheran University student Paul Treiberg to visit Armenia and learn about the needs of the country’s youth.
